One of the best solutions to solving operational transparency, reducing lost stock, and increasing inventory accuracy is investment in Radio-Frequency Identification (RFID) technology. But buying the hardware is not enough to ensure a successful deployment; it requires a strategy that involves an experienced solutions provider. Too many companies find themselves buying one-off hardware and software, only for the implementation to fail and money to be lost.

The key to maximizing your investment’s Return on Investment (ROI) and integrating it into your business is to analyze your prospective partners carefully. If you are thinking about hiring a vendor for your RFID system, you should ask them the following 10 questions.

Q1: Do you have proven experience and tailored solutions for our specific industry?

The use of RFID is not uniformed. A high-temperature manufacturing facility necessitates vastly different tags, readers, and software setup as opposed to a retail store in the apparel industry.

Request case studies, client references, and firsthand experience in your industry from the vendor. The experienced partner will already be familiar with industry compliance and environmental requirements, workflow pain points, and much more, making the deployment process much smoother.

Q2: How seamlessly will your RFID system integrate with our existing WMS or ERP?

If you can’t get your current software to communicate with an RFID system, then it’s worthless. Discuss with the vendor how their solution will integrate with your existing Enterprise Resource Planning (ERP) or Warehouse Management System (WMS).

Are the APIs and middlewares they provide strong enough to filter the data before it hits the back end? The aim is to improve the existing system with minimal or no duplication of data entry and no need for a ‘breakthrough’ software re-wiring.

Q3: What is your process for hardware and tag selection?

In difficult conditions, generic tags don’t work. Don’t accept a price from any vendor without having them evaluate your facility. Question whether they do an audit of the site and environmental evaluation.

They have to try out the impact of metals, liquids, and high-density storage on radio frequencies in your warehouse. From this, they ought to be able to suggest specialised hardware, such as anti-metal tags or specific dense reader modes, depending on your specific physical surroundings.

Q4: Can you provide a pilot program or a live proof-of-concept?

Do not make a blanket decision to implement a full rollout to a facility. Inquire if the vendor has a pilot program to evaluate the technology in a small-scale, on-farm environment in your operation.

A pilot program can test the accuracy of reading, software integration, and feasibility on a small scale. It’s the ideal approach to identifying potential workflow breakers and addressing them before making the decision to deploy it across the enterprise.

Q5: Is your RFID solution fully scalable for future growth?

The more your business grows, the more tracking you’ll require. Inquire with the vendor if their architecture can be easily extended to include new warehouses, new dock doors, and vastly more data volume.

Do they have software that integrates with the cloud? Is it suitable for future automation, such as robotics or Artificial Intelligence (AI) systems? Scalability will help you not lose your initial investment with growth.

Q6: Do you provide a true end-to-end solution, or will we have to manage multiple vendors?

Having to deal with a different provider for each tag, reader, middleware, and installation is a logistical nightmare. Ask them if they are an end-to-end systems integrator or not. They should be responsible for everything involved from site survey to purchase of the hardware, software development, physical installation, and training the employees. With one point of accountability, vendors will not be able to blame each other if there is a technical problem.

Q7: What level of post-implementation support and maintenance do you offer?

RFID is not a technology that is “set and forget”! Forklifts can bump antennas, tags can be damaged, and software must be updated on a regular basis. Ask about the vendor’s Service Level Agreements (SLAs). What is the mean of their responses?

Are there on-site technical support, remote help desk, and preventive maintenance plans? The key is to have reliable post-installation support, which can help reduce downtime.

Q8: How does the system perform if our local network or internet goes down?

Network disruptions are a part of life in industrial settings. Inquire with the vendor about how they handle connectivity loss. Your RFID solution must have “offline” data caching capabilities and multiple levels of redundancy.

Your dock doors and production lines must not come to a standstill if the Wi-Fi goes out. It should be able to collect data locally and automatically upload the data to the cloud or server when the connection is restored.

Q9: What are your data security protocols and compliance standards?

RFID systems are sensitive devices for capturing and sending operational and supply chain information. Make sure that the vendor is making security a priority by having encrypted chips to avoid tag cloning and unauthorized scanning.

Also, check whether its software framework conforms to industry data privacy requirements like GDPR or ISO certifications. As critical as the tracking is, making sure that an external party doesn’t capture your supply chain visibility is just as important.

Q10: How do you help us measure and prove the Return on Investment (ROI)?

The deployment of RFID is a huge strategic investment and must be financed. Discuss the vendor’s definition and measurement of success. Are they able to show measurable progress towards saving on labor expenses, inventory accuracy, quicker audit processing, and minimizing the risk of asset loss? A good partner with advisory capabilities will be able to help you set up a clear baseline and timeline for ROI.

FAQs

Why is a site survey necessary before buying RFID equipment?

A comprehensive site survey identifies environmental factors—such as metal racking, liquid containers, or dense storage—that cause RF interference. Skipping this step often leads to signal blind spots, failed deployments, and costly hardware replacements down the line.

What is RFID middleware, and why is it important to ask about it?

Middleware is the critical software layer that sits between your physical RFID readers and your ERP/WMS. It filters out duplicate reads, processes raw radio signals into meaningful events, and prevents your backend systems from crashing due to data overload.

Can an RFID vendor guarantee 100% inventory accuracy?

While 100% accuracy is theoretically possible in highly controlled environments, most top-tier vendors will promise and deliver an operational accuracy of 99%+. Be cautious of vendors guaranteeing absolute perfection without conducting a thorough evaluation of your specific operational workflows.
